1. Syllabus - course contract
2. Instructor Biography - information about the instructor
3. Course Notes - include one or more of the following but not limited to
lecture notes
handouts
presentations such as PowerPoint
additional supplemental materials
articles (electronic reserves)
4. Calendar - schedule of activities and events
5. Communication - should include Discussions and/or Chat with private mail and grades enhancing communication
Discussions - electronic bulletin board (posting of questions and comments instructor to student, student to instructor, student to student)
Chat - live (group work, virtual office hours)
Private Mail - can mail privately or selected group
Grades - students have the ability to review their grades
6. Assessment
Quizzes - practice and for credit, system will grade all but essay questions and can provide immediate feedback
Surveys - provides two separate reports:
1. List of students and yes/no if they completed the survey
2. Responses
Assignment Dropbox - allows for submission of assignments such as papers, spreadsheets, programs, etc.
7. Course Evaluation - Linking to an evaluation survey located on another server providing secure access for the students.
